The code implements the chaotic Pseudo Random Bit Generator proposed in the following work:
Moysis, L., Lawnik, M., Volos, C., Baptista, M., Goudos, S., Fragulis, G. F. (2025). Testing the Strength of Chaotic Systems as Seeds in a Pseudo Random Bit Generator. IEEE Access
Please cite this work if you use the code below.
This method does not require saving the previous values of x_i. So in each iteration, we simply compute x_i, and save it in the same variable.
We only include the maps that succesfully passed the NIST tests.
We encourage you to read the work for further details.
